What the FY2027 request buys
Verbatim from the R-2A exhibit for project 096 of PE 0603941D8Z. This is the budget justification's own description of work that has not happened yet — the one thing no other level of the budget carries.
In FY 2027, C4T will continue to mature technologies for testing next generation resilient, survivable, federated networks and information systems (information superiority). Highlights include: - Establish and standardize new test locations for drone dominance, directed energy, and EW/spectrum testing, leveraging existing DoW and non-DoW ranges - Improve the network defense capabilities at non-traditional test locations, university test sites, and industry test sites - Establish long-range fires experimentation capability by deploying data collection nodes to support kill-chain assessments during live experiments - Develop low cost, attritable threats to exercise long-range fires kill chain demonstrations - Continue technology development in Big Data Analytics to gain knowledge from massive amounts of structured and unstructured data collected over a single test - Expand capability to assess system performance over the acquisition lifecycle
The $740.98 million increase from FY 2026 to FY 2027 will support establishing new test locations for drone dominance, directed energy, and EW/spectrum testing; improving cyber defense capabilities at non-traditional test, university, and industry test sites; and establishing long-range fires experimentation capability by deploying data collection nodes to support kill-chain assessments during live experiments.
FY2025–FY2026: what came before
Prior-year accomplishments and current-year plans from the same exhibit. Context for the FY2027 plan, not a series — an activity partitions its project exactly in the request year, but can under-cover it in earlier years.
In FY 2026, C4T continues to mature technologies for testing next generation resilient, survivable, federated networks and information systems (information superiority). Highlights include: - Continue supporting C2 analysis in multi-domain environments and investigate the increased use of test automation utilizing virtualization and cloud environments - Continue developing technologies to support a test, training, and experimentation continuum for all aspects of multi-domain operations
In FY25, C4T will initiate transition of advanced big data analytics technologies to support rapid data-to-decisions across complex and distributed warfighter systems environments and in support of each warfighter platform’s acquisition lifecycle. C4T will also continue investments in technologies for testing next generation resilient, survivable, federated networks and information systems (information superiority). Highlights include: - Support C2 Analysis in Multi-Domain Environments and investigate the increased use of test automation utilizing virtualization and cloud environments - Develop technologies to support a test, training, and experimentation continuum for all aspects of multi-domain operations - Investigate increased use of live and simulated test participants using test environment driven M&S validation techniques
Three years, and no five-year plan
An R-2A activity publishes the prior year, the current year and the budget year. The FYDP outyears exist at project and program-element level and are deliberately absent here rather than inferred. Estimate types are colored and never summed into one figure.
| Fiscal Year | Estimate Type | Amount ($M) |
|---|---|---|
| FY2025 | Actual | 42.9 |
| FY2026 | Enacted | 13.6 |
| FY2027 | Request | 754.6 |
This activity is 100% of project 096's FY2027 request and 20% of PE 0603941D8Z's. In the request year the activities under a project sum to it exactly; in the current year they under-cover it in about 9% of cases, so an activity's delta can legitimately exceed its parent's and the two must not be compared row to row.
